Adenosine monophosphate-activated kinase (AMPK) plays a central role in regulating energy homeostasis in eukaryotic cells. AMPK also regulates lipid synthesis by inhibiting acetyl-CoA carboxylase (ACC) and regulates mTOR signaling by activating TSC2. Due to its important roles in cell metabolism, AMPK is an attractive target for metabolic diseases, such as type II diabetes and obesity.

  • Traumatic brain injury (TBI) from blast exposure is common in military populations, with unclear underlying mechanisms affecting brain function.
  • Researchers used a shock tube to expose rats to blast conditions, finding initial neurological impairment and temporary increases in blood-brain barrier (BBB) permeability.
  • Key findings included significant oxidative stress markers peaking at 3 hours post-exposure, gradual normalization by 24 hours, and microglia activation in specific brain regions over the following days, suggesting these factors contribute to TBI-related neuropathology.
